What is Quality Score?

Quality Score is an estimate of the quality of your ads, keywords, and landing pages, rated on a scale of 1-10. Higher Quality Scores lower your CPC.

How does Smart Bidding work?

Smart Bidding uses Google's AI to optimize bids for conversions or conversion value in every single auction, a process known as auction-time bidding.
